This is the very first time I have ever in my 40+ years written a review of a bad experience I have had at a hotel, but this one really required it.
The short recommendation is to stay away. This was the fifth hotel we stayed at in Eliat and for the money, we got taken.
We booked a 4 night stay this past weekend with my in-laws and my three year old son. Both rooms were filthy (not dirty but really gross). Some examples of what were bad were:
1. Burns on the floors
2. A huge 1 FT squared stain on the carpet.
3. The bedspread was ripped and burnt repeatedly with cigarettes
4. The lamps (both of them) had "strange" stains on them. I don’t know how they got there or want to guess at what they were.
5. Both bathrooms had a strange "skunky" odour in them
We contacted the front desk they said they would send someone up. They tried to rectify what they could but obviously they could not fix the floors or the odour in the bathrooms.
The manager on call said they were fully booked and that the next day they would show us a different set of rooms. Needless to say the next day the rooms they showed us were as bad as the ones we were staying in. We rejected their offer to switch rooms.
Bad rooms were the short of it. The foodservice was bad as well. They served water pitchers on every table we served ourselves out of them the first night to find particulate food matter floating in all our glasses.
I don’t mean crumbs here, I mean unclean to the core. We contact the service staff who replaced the pitcher and the glasses. We also saw after lifting the pitcher that the table was still dirty from the previous patrons who had occupied it. The sad part was it was not an isolated incident.
The same thing happened the next night at dinner. Particulate matter in the pitches and dirty tables.
We spoke to the customer service manager who wanted to make things "right" the next day, but at this time we were all living with a bad taste (literally) in our mouths and decided to cut the vacation short.
All she was empowered to do was to refund the money we had already paid for that night (in Israel you pay in advance for your entire stay; they credit you back for unused nights). We ran not walked from the hotel taking what we could get.
I have travelled all around the world and stayed in poor and great hotels and resorts. Stay clear of the Magic Palace, there was nothing magical about our stay. For a rated 4 star hotel we received sub 2 star service and support from the staff.
As I told the management, it was as if the line staff could not care less about making our stay a pleasant one.
I treated them with the utmost respect I wish they had done the same to my family.
